Most clients report mild discomfort described as warm snaps; topical numbing and our cooling system minimize sensation. Treatment intensity is adjusted to your comfort and skin type. Sessions are brief, and any redness typically fades within a few hours to a couple days.

Most people require 6–8 treatments spaced four to eight weeks apart, depending on hair thickness and hormonal factors. Maintenance sessions may be needed annually or as hair regrowth occurs. A consultation determines a personalized plan for best long-term reduction.

Yes — shaving is the preferred method for between-session grooming because it leaves follicles intact for laser targeting. Avoid waxing, plucking, or electrolysis, which remove follicles. Follow pre- and post-care instructions to ensure optimal results and reduce complications.

Common short-term effects include mild redness, swelling, or follicular sensitivity that resolve in days. Rare risks include blistering or pigment changes, more likely with recent sun exposure. We assess skin history and provide aftercare to minimize complications.

Avoid sun exposure and tanning for at least two weeks and stop self-tanners. Shave the area 24 hours before treatment, and skip hair removal methods that remove roots. Bring medical history and medication list to your consultation.

Advanced lasers at GoodLyfe treat a range of skin tones and hair colors, but darker skin or lighter hair may need specialized settings or different modalities. A consultation and patch test determine the safest, most effective approach for your specific combination.
